Transaction 061da53686e1153030faf0578563f92704a5610ea88309bfd10621f7b01c90d1
1 Input
1 Output
-
061da53686e1153030faf0578563f92704a5610ea88309bfd10621f7b01c90d1:0
- value
- 26243155
- script pubkey
- OP_0 OP_PUSHBYTES_20 829d6baad998a1cc9bd5944eff0cc3358b694f84
- address
- bc1qs2wkh2kenzsuex74j3807rxrxk9kjnuymgztg2